The embodiment of the invention is that example describes with the image of yuv format.In the yuv format, the brightness of Y representation in components pixel, U, V component be the colourity of remarked pixel point then.The image of different-format can be changed according to certain rule usually; For example; In the image of rgb format, the R of each pixel, G, B representation in components redness, green and blue component, rgb format and yuv format can be changed according to following formula each other:
Rgb format converts yuv format to:
Y=0.299R+0.587G+0.114B
U=-0.147R-0.289G+0.436B
V=0.615R-0.515G-0.100B
Yuv format converts rgb format to:
R=Y+1.14V
G=Y-0.39U-0.58V
B=Y+2.03U

Method as shown in Figure 1, that the said image of present embodiment is dubbed in background music may further comprise the steps:
Step 11 according to the blue composition in the image and the size of yellow composition, is confirmed the tone changes in temperature characteristic of said image.
Usually, according to people's colour vision impression, therefore the yellow symbol sun thinks that yellow is a warm tones; And blueness is represented the sea, is considered to cool tone.Therefore, in the above-mentioned steps 11, judgment mode is confirmed the tone changes in temperature of image in such a way: the blue composition in said image judges that said image is a cool tone during greater than yellow composition; When the blue composition of pixel is less than yellow composition in said image, judge that said image is a warm tones; When the blue composition of pixel equals yellow composition in said image, judge that said image is a neutralc tint.
Certainly; In the above-mentioned steps 11; Can also confirm the tone changes in temperature characteristic of image in such a way: the mean value of the mean value of the yellow composition of all pixels and blue composition in the computed image; And according to the size of the mean value and the blue composition mean value of yellow composition, the cold and warm tone characteristic of decision image, wherein; When the absolute value of the difference of the mean value of the mean value of the yellow composition of all pixels and blue composition is no more than a preset thresholding in image, judge that this image is a neutralc tint; When the difference of the mean value of the mean value of the yellow composition of all pixels and blue composition is greater than above-mentioned thresholding in image, judge that this image is a warm tones; When the difference of the mean value of the mean value of the blue composition of all pixels and yellow composition is greater than above-mentioned thresholding in image, judge that this image is a cool tone.If image is a yuv format, then can convert rgb format earlier into, carry out the calculating of yellow composition and blue composition again, concrete computing formula is following:

Step 12 according to predetermined tone changes in temperature characteristic and first corresponding relation between the style school, is confirmed the first corresponding style school of tone changes in temperature characteristic of said image.
Here, the tone changes in temperature characteristic of image is used for confirming the style school of dubbing in background music.The warm tones symbol is cheerful and light-hearted; The melancholy of cool tone symbol, neutralc tint then signifies neutral emotion.Usually, from the style school of melody, rock and roll (rock) style, jazz (jazz) style are cheerful and light-hearted, and popular (pop) style and classics (classic) style are neutral, and Blues (blue) style is melancholy.In the present embodiment; Can preestablish first corresponding relation between tone changes in temperature characteristic and the style school, in this first corresponding relation, the corresponding warm property style school of warm tones; The corresponding neutral style school of neutralc tint; The corresponding cold property style school of cool tone, wherein, said warm property style school comprises rock and roll (rock) style and jazz (jazz) style etc.; Said neutral style school comprises popular (pop) style and classics (classic) style etc., and said cold property style school comprises Blues (blue) style etc.So,, can confirm the first corresponding style school of tone changes in temperature characteristic of said image according to the tone changes in temperature characteristic of above-mentioned first corresponding relation and said image.
Step 13, from predetermined a plurality of melodies, the melody that selection and the said first style school are complementary is as dubbing in background music of said image.
Here, can in advance alternative a plurality of melodies be classified according to the style school, the melody of identical style school is classified as same classification, and then from the melody that the coupling classification that is complementary with the said first style school is comprised, select to dub in background music.If include the melody more than 2 in the coupling classification, then can select wherein arbitrary melody dubbing in background music at random as said image; If do not include any melody in the coupling classification as yet, then further from other classification, select any melody as dubbing in background music.

Utilize above-mentioned mask to remove each pixel of weighted, obtain the Filtering Processing result, that is, the result after the above-mentioned weighted of the process of certain pixel is: the value of this pixel and 8 product deduct the value of 8 neighbor pixels of this pixel periphery.
Step 22; According to predetermined tone changes in temperature characteristic and first corresponding relation between the style school; Confirm the first corresponding style school of tone changes in temperature characteristic of said image; And, according to predetermined acutance and second corresponding relation between the rhythm, confirm the first corresponding rhythm of acutance of said image.
Here, the first style school is definite identical with embodiment 1 in the present embodiment, repeats no more; The acutance of image is used for confirming the rhythm of dubbing in background music in the present embodiment.Variations in detail on the big presentation video of acutance is big, and this image is fit to fast the dubbing in background music of rhythm; Acutance hour picture then is fit to slow the dubbing in background music of rhythm.In the present embodiment, can further preestablish second corresponding relation between acutance and the rhythm, in this second corresponding relation, the corresponding rhythm of first acutance that acutance is bigger, the rhythm of the second acutance correspondence more less than acutance is fast.So,, can confirm the rhythm of dubbing in background music according to the acutance of above-mentioned second corresponding relation and said image.
Step 23, from predetermined a plurality of melodies, the melody that selection and said first rhythm and the said first style school are complementary is as dubbing in background music of said image.
In the present embodiment; Can in advance alternative a plurality of melodies be classified according to style school and rhythm; The melody of identical style school and identical rhythm is classified as the melody of same classification, and then from the coupling classification that is complementary with said first rhythm and the said first style school, selects melody.If include the melody more than 2 in the coupling classification, then can select wherein arbitrary melody dubbing in background music at random as said image; If do not include any melody in the coupling classification as yet, then further from contiguous classification (for example, identical, with the approaching classification of said first rhythm), select melody as dubbing in background music with the said first style school.
The classification of music can use the mode of signal Processing through training and discriminator, also can utilize the information classification that comprises in some system formats, such as mp3 form music, has comprised the school kind of information of music in its label (tag) information.
Further, present embodiment can be specified the musical instrument accompaniment of dubbing in background music according to the tone changes in temperature characteristic of image.For example, in the musical instrument accompaniment, piano, violin etc. is that comparison is neutral; The blowing instrument great majority are more gloomy; And the percussion instrument great majority are more cheerful and more light-hearted.Therefore, in the present embodiment, after above-mentioned steps 23, can also specify said musical instrument accompaniment of dubbing in background music further according to the tone changes in temperature characteristic of said image, wherein, when said image was neutralc tint, specifying musical instrument accompaniment was piano or violin; When said image was cool tone, the appointment musical instrument accompaniment was a blowing instrument, like saxophone, flute, sheng, a reed pipe wind instrument etc.; When said image was warm tones, the appointment musical instrument accompaniment was a percussion instrument, like chiming gongs, ancient Chinese chime with 12 bells, clappers, watchman's clapper etc.

In the present embodiment, think that the brightness of image is corresponding proper with the loudness of audio frequency.When image became clear, the loudness of music should be bigger; And image is when dim, and the loudness of music should be less.And the contrast of image is proper corresponding to the loudness scope of audio frequency, and promptly the contrast of image is distincter, and it is of flowing rhythm more then to dub in background music, otherwise then should be mild.Above-mentioned fit system meets the artistic conception of image, can improve spectators' audiovisual impression.So in the present embodiment, further handle dubbing in background music through following two kinds of processing modes.
Said pad value of dubbing in background music is confirmed in the brightness of the said image that processing mode one, basis are obtained in advance, and wherein said pad value reduces with the increase of the brightness of said image; And when playing said dubbing in background music, said loudness of dubbing in background music is carried out overall attenuation according to said pad value.
In the aforesaid way one, the brightness of image is corresponding with the loudness of audio frequency, and the corresponding pad value of dubbing in background music of image that brightness is bigger is less than the less corresponding pad value of dubbing in background music of image of brightness.Usually, the loudness peak value of music has all reached the full width of cloth, therefore, only considers here to decay to dubbing in background music.The brightness of said image can represent that promptly the brightness Yavg of said image is with the mean value of the brightness of all pixels of image:
Wherein, the brightness of Y [i] remarked pixel point i supposes that this image has M*N pixel.
The said corresponding pad value Loud (unit is dB) that dubs in background music of said calculating, specifically can calculate according to following formula:
□Loud=(Yavg/10-25.5)dB
Above-mentioned formula makes that about 0dB decays when Yavg is maximum brightness value 255 (corresponding to 8 bits); And be 0 when (image is black entirely) as Yavg, decay is 25dB to the maximum, thereby can realize when image becomes clear, the overall loudness of dubbing in background music automatically greatly by accent, and image is when dim, the overall loudness of dubbing in background music is turned down automatically.
In the formula of aforementioned calculation pad value Loud, the funtcional relationship between the brightness of pad value and image is a linear relationship, certainly, also can other function, be arranged to nonlinear relationship, only need satisfy pad value and reduce along with the increase of brightness to get final product.

In the aforesaid way two, that the contrast of image is corresponding with the loudness scope of audio frequency.The variation range of contrast generally between 0~100, therefore is provided with a contrast reference value (as 50), specifically can confirm loudness adjustment parameter PL according to following formula.Certainly, also can adopt other funtcional relationship, calculate loudness adjustment parameter PL according to concrete playing environment:
PL=(D-50)/5dB。
Can find out that if the contrast of image is bigger, promptly D was greater than 50 o'clock, PL is a positive number; And if picture contrast is less, promptly D was less than 50 o'clock, and PL is a negative.
In order to increase the dynamic range of music loudness; And do not produce noise; Present embodiment can utilize automatic gain control (AGC) device will to adjust step by step the loudness of the frame signal of current broadcast; So that its progressively near and reach the said desired value that calculates, it is less that the adjustment step-length can be provided with, to reduce noise.
Can find out, when adjusting according to above-mentioned processing mode two, when loudness adjustment parameter PL is positive number, if the initial loudness of frame signal greater than the mean loudness reference value, then present embodiment can further improve the gain of this frame signal; Otherwise, then reduce its gain, thereby strengthen the loudness variation range of music, make it more of flowing rhythm.And when PL is negative, if the initial loudness of frame signal greater than the mean loudness reference value, then present embodiment can further reduce the gain of this frame signal; Otherwise, then increase its gain, thereby will reduce the loudness variation range of music, it is milder to make it to become.
